3W Infra migrates its IaaS infrastructure

3W Infra, a fast-growing global Infrastructure-as-a-Service (IaaS) provider that managed to grow its dedicated servers under management from 3,000 to 4,000 servers during the second half of 2016, announces the migration of its complete IaaS infrastructure to a newly commissioned data center configured for high-redundancy in Amsterdam, the Netherlands. The migration to this new data hall is part of an infrastructural upgrade to support 3W Infra’s rapid customer growth.

Grafton Group invests in Managed Network Solution from Six Degrees Group

Grafton Group plc, the FTSE 250 building materials group,has chosen hosting and managed services provider Six Degrees Group to provision a group wide Managed Network Solution. The new service will be rolled out to 500 branch and head office locations in mainland UK, with Managed Internet access provided to all Grafton Group companies in UK and Ireland.

The most secure data centre in Scandinavia?

Hidden deep in a mountain, Green Mountain’s data centre is cooled by the cold waters of a Norwegian fjord. Working with nature, Green Mountain is saving energy and protecting the environment — leading the way to cutting data centre energy use by a third.
